biggest boxing purse - So, you’ve got a fantastic new haircut. Now, the next step is how to maintain it and keep your hair looking its best! Here are some important **tips for maintaining your new cut** and keeping your hair healthy and vibrant. Using the right products is key. Ask your barber for recommendations on hair care products that are suitable for your hair type and style. There are all sorts of products available, including shampoos, conditioners, styling products, and more. Washing your hair correctly is also important. Wash your hair regularly, but not too often. Over-washing can strip your hair of its natural oils, leading to dryness and damage. Use a gentle shampoo and conditioner specifically designed for your hair type. Remember, the product that works for your friend may not be right for you. Try to let your hair dry naturally as much as possible. Excessive use of heat styling tools, such as hair dryers and straighteners, can damage your hair. If you need to use heat, use a heat protectant spray first. Schedule regular haircuts. This will help maintain your style and keep your hair healthy. How often you need a haircut depends on your hair growth rate and the style you have. Getting a trim every few weeks will help keep split ends at bay. Protect your hair from the sun and environmental damage. The sun, wind, and pollution can damage your hair. Use a hat or a hair product with UV protection to keep your hair healthy. Make sure you’re eating a healthy diet. A healthy diet is essential for healthy hair. Ensure you're eating a balanced diet rich in protein, vitamins, and minerals. Drink plenty of water. Staying hydrated is important for overall health, including hair health. Proper hydration can help prevent dryness and brittleness. Avoid pulling or tugging your hair. This can lead to breakage. Be gentle when brushing or styling your hair. If you have curly hair, be sure to use a wide-tooth comb to detangle your hair. Taking care of your hair, following these simple tips, and using the right products will keep your hair looking its best.

Already have some Japanese under your belt? **Intermediate Japanese** is the perfect way to take your skills to the next level. This course builds on the basics, introducing more complex grammar structures and vocabulary. You'll learn how to talk about a wider range of topics, from travel and hobbies to current events and cultural issues. The course also focuses on improving your reading and writing skills, with exercises that challenge you to think critically and express yourself effectively in Japanese. Winning *American Idol* was just the beginning for Carrie Underwood. The show provided her with the launchpad she needed, but it was her talent, hard work, and business savvy that truly built her empire. After her victory, she wasted no time in capitalizing on her newfound fame. She released her debut album, *Some Hearts*, in 2005.
